The update looks more than minor.....
•CMAS (Commercial Mobile Alert System) support added
•IPv6 over eHRPD
Issues Resolved
•Mobile Hotspot disconnecting
•Previous state ID being displayed on incoming call
•Viewing Yahoo email with mail app – body of message disappears
•Support for Cisco Any Connect VPN
•VZNav version updated (7.5.0.134)
•Volume adjusted when in HAC mode
•URL for VVM updated
•Birthday mismatch while adding birthday and saving to contacts BUA+ updates
•Device stability, resets
•Retry for abnormal picture download for Facebook
